[0003] Traditionally, there are resin finished drains, PE finished drains, and brick and concrete drains. Resin drains and PE finished drains have the disadvantages of aging, acid and alkali resistance, and frost resistance, which can easily lead to cracking and blockage of drains, etc. problem, which will cause the gutter to gradually lose its drainage function
Traditional brick and concrete drainage ditches are not strong enough and have a short service life. On-site construction will bring dust, noise, and garbage to the city; , it will become smelly and pollute the surrounding environment; and if stainless steel is used to make finished drains, the above defects can be made up for by the characteristics of stainless steel
[0004] However, due to the material of stainless steel, it is difficult to make it into a finished drainage ditch.

[0038] A manufacturing process of stainless steel finished drainage ditch, comprising the following steps:

[0039] S100, cutting and forming: select the stainless steel plate and cut out the basic shape of the workpiece with a laser cutting machine;

[0040] S200, annealing treatment: heating the workpiece treated in step S100 to 950°C-1150°C, and keeping it for 1min-3min, and performing annealing treatment;

Abstract

The invention discloses a manufacturing process of a finished stainless steel drainage ditch and belongs to the field of auxiliary facilities for road engineering construction. The problem that stainless steel drainage ditches are not convenient to produce is solved. According to the technical scheme, the manufacturing process is characterized by comprising the following steps of S100, cutting, S200, annealing treatment, S300, drawing, S400, joint treatment, S500, deburring of an upper opening, S600, turnup machining, S700, cleaning and grinding, S800, shot blasting and S900, acid pickling andpassivation, specifically, in the step of cutting, a stainless steel board is cut by a laser cutting machine to form basic shape of a workpiece. The finished stainless steel drainage ditch is simplein manufacturing process, convenient to produce, resistant to acid and alkali, resistant to aging, free of pollution and long in service life, is integrally formed through the stainless steel board, and is directly installed and used without welding.

technical field [0001] The invention relates to the field of road engineering construction auxiliary facilities, in particular to a manufacturing process of stainless steel finished drains. Background technique [0002] The drainage ditch refers to the ditch that guides the water collected in the side ditch, intercepting ditch, and near the roadbed, in the crop field, and in the low-lying places near the residence to the roadbed, crop field, and residential area. Drainage ditches can be divided into open ditch and hidden ditch according to the location of their construction. In the vast fields, open ditches are generally used; in cities, road tunnels, aqueducts, and on both sides of some roads, dark ditches are used.
